当前位置: 首页 > news >正文

CefFlashBrowser:终极Flash浏览器解决方案,轻松运行和管理Flash内容

CefFlashBrowser:终极Flash浏览器解决方案,轻松运行和管理Flash内容

【免费下载链接】CefFlashBrowserFlash浏览器 / Flash Browser项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ser

在Adobe Flash技术正式退役后,大量经典Flash游戏、教育课件和互动内容面临无法访问的困境。CefFlashBrowser作为一款专业的Flash浏览器存档管理工具,为用户提供了完整的解决方案,让您能够重新体验那些珍贵的数字记忆。这款基于CEF框架的开源工具不仅内置了Flash Player插件,还提供了强大的SOL存档管理系统,是怀旧玩家、教育工作者和网站维护者的理想选择。

为什么选择CefFlashBrowser?——解决Flash内容访问的三大痛点

1. 告别复杂的Flash插件安装

传统方式运行Flash内容需要手动安装各种版本的Flash Player,还要处理复杂的兼容性问题。CefFlashBrowser将Flash浏览器所需的所有组件打包整合,实现真正的"开箱即用"。您只需下载软件即可立即开始使用,无需任何额外配置。

2. 安全可靠的运行环境

运行老旧Flash内容存在安全风险,CefFlashBrowser采用沙箱隔离技术,将Flash内容与系统核心隔离开来。即使遇到恶意代码,也无法对您的设备造成实际损害,比保留旧版浏览器要安全得多。

3. 专业的存档管理功能

Flash游戏的存档文件(.sol)通常分散在系统各处,管理起来十分不便。CefFlashBrowser的SOL存档管理器就像一个智能文件柜,将所有SOL文件按域名分类整理,提供直观的备份、恢复和编辑功能。

快速上手:如何在5分钟内运行第一个Flash内容?

第一步:下载和安装

  1. 从GitCode仓库克隆项目:git clone https://gitcode.com/gh_mirrors/ce/CefFlashBrowser
  2. 使用Visual Studio打开解决方案文件CefFlashBrowser.slnx
  3. 等待NuGet依赖项自动还原后,编译并运行项目
  4. CefFlashBrowser/bin/Debug目录下找到可执行文件,双击启动

注意:软件运行需要.NET Framework 4.6.2,如果启动时提示错误,请前往微软官网下载安装相应版本。

第二步:加载本地SWF文件

  1. 启动CefFlashBrowser后,您会看到多语言欢迎界面
  2. 点击"文件"菜单,选择"打开SWF文件"
  3. 浏览并选择您电脑中的SWF文件
  4. 点击"打开"按钮,Flash内容将在新窗口中显示

第三步:体验存档管理

  1. 从"工具"菜单中选择"SolSaveManager"打开存档管理器
  2. 左侧面板显示按域名分组的SOL文件
  3. 选择文件后,可以使用工具栏按钮进行上传、下载、编辑或删除操作

核心功能深度解析:CefFlashBrowser如何工作?

Flash内容运行机制

CefFlashBrowser基于Chromium Embedded Framework(CEF)构建,这是一个可以将Chromium浏览器功能嵌入到应用程序中的框架。通过定制CEF的初始化参数,项目实现了对Flash Player插件的深度整合。

核心配置路径CefFlashBrowser.FlashBrowser/CefFlashSettings.cs该文件包含了CEF初始化配置,包括Flash插件路径设置、命令行参数等关键配置,确保Flash内容能够正常加载和运行。

多窗口管理系统

软件的多窗口功能通过WPF的窗口管理机制实现,每个窗口都是独立的CEF浏览器实例。这种设计不仅实现了内容的隔离运行,还允许用户同时操作多个Flash内容。

核心代码路径CefFlashBrowser/ViewModels/BrowserWindowViewModel.cs该视图模型管理浏览器窗口的生命周期和状态,包括窗口创建、关闭和交互逻辑。

智能版本伪装技术

许多网站会通过检测Flash Player版本来限制旧内容的访问。CefFlashBrowser内置的版本伪装功能让您可以自定义版本号,轻松绕过这些限制。无论是需要模拟特定版本还是最新版本,都能通过简单设置实现。

高级使用技巧:充分发挥CefFlashBrowser的潜力

批量存档管理与迁移

对于拥有大量Flash游戏存档的用户,可以使用SOL存档管理器的批量操作功能:

  1. 按住Ctrl键选择多个SOL文件
  2. 右键菜单选择"批量导出"或"批量导入"
  3. 指定目标文件夹,一次性完成所有操作

这对于需要在不同设备间同步游戏进度的玩家来说非常实用,可以大大提高管理效率。

自定义界面和语言设置

CefFlashBrowser支持多种界面语言,包括中文、英文、法文等。您可以在"选项"中找到语言设置,选择最适合自己的界面语言。此外,软件还提供了亮色和暗色两种主题,满足不同的视觉偏好。

设置路径CefFlashBrowser/Assets/Language/目录包含所有语言文件

版本伪装的进阶应用

除了绕过版本检测,版本伪装功能还可以用于测试不同Flash版本对内容的兼容性:

  1. 在设置中调整Flash版本号
  2. 重新加载Flash内容
  3. 观察运行效果,找到最适合特定内容的运行环境

这项功能对开发者尤为有用,可以帮助解决一些罕见的兼容性问题。

应用场景:哪些人群最需要CefFlashBrowser?

怀旧游戏玩家

需求:重温童年经典Flash游戏,如《黄金矿工》、《狂扁小朋友》等解决方案:使用CefFlashBrowser的本地文件打开功能,直接加载电脑中的SWF文件。软件支持多窗口运行,您可以同时打开多个游戏,就像拥有了一台多屏游戏机。

教育工作者

需求:继续使用Flash互动课件进行教学解决方案:通过CefFlashBrowser的安全运行环境,无需转换即可直接使用原有课件。软件的多语言支持还能满足不同地区的教学需求。

网站维护者

需求:为网站中的Flash内容提供过渡方案解决方案:利用CefFlashBrowser的版本伪装和独立运行特性,为网站提供临时的Flash内容访问方案,为全面升级争取宝贵时间。

技术架构:深入了解CefFlashBrowser的实现原理

项目结构概览

CefFlashBrowser采用模块化设计,主要包含以下几个核心模块:

  • CefFlashBrowser:主应用程序,包含用户界面和核心逻辑
  • CefFlashBrowser.FlashBrowser:Flash浏览器核心组件
  • CefFlashBrowser.Sol:SOL文件解析和管理模块
  • CefFlashBrowser.WinformCefSharp4WPF:CEF与WPF的集成层

存档管理系统实现

SOL文件管理功能通过解析Flash的本地存储机制实现,能够定位系统中的SOL文件并提供管理界面。这部分功能涉及文件系统操作和数据解析,需要处理不同操作系统的文件路径差异。

核心代码路径CefFlashBrowser/ViewModels/SolSaveManagerViewModel.cs该视图模型实现了SOL文件的扫描、分类和操作逻辑,是存档管理功能的核心实现。

常见问题解答

Q: CefFlashBrowser支持哪些操作系统?

A: 目前主要支持Windows系统,因为Flash Player插件主要针对Windows平台开发。

Q: 如何解决启动时的"System.IO.FileNotFoundException"错误?

A: 这通常是由于缺少Microsoft Visual C++ Redistributable导致的,请前往微软官网下载并安装最新版本的VC++运行库。

Q: 我可以修改Flash内容的存档吗?

A: 是的,通过SOL存档管理器,您可以导出、导入和编辑SOL文件。建议在修改前先备份原始文件。

Q: CefFlashBrowser是否支持在线Flash内容?

A: 是的,您可以在地址栏输入网址访问包含Flash内容的网页,软件会自动加载并运行Flash插件。

总结:为什么CefFlashBrowser是Flash内容的最佳解决方案?

CefFlashBrowser不仅仅是一个简单的Flash播放器,它是一个完整的Flash内容运行和管理平台。通过深度整合CEF框架和Flash Player插件,它解决了Flash技术退役带来的核心问题。同时,专业的SOL存档管理系统让用户能够完全掌控自己的游戏进度和数据。

无论您是想要重温经典Flash游戏的玩家,还是需要继续使用Flash课件的教育工作者,或是为网站寻找过渡方案的维护者,CefFlashBrowser都能提供简单、安全、高效的解决方案。现在就开始使用CefFlashBrowser,重新探索Flash内容的精彩世界,守护那些珍贵的数字记忆!

核心优势总结

  • ✅ 开箱即用,无需复杂配置
  • ✅ 安全沙箱隔离,保护系统安全
  • ✅ 专业存档管理,轻松备份恢复
  • ✅ 多语言界面,全球用户友好
  • ✅ 开源免费,持续更新维护

开始您的Flash怀旧之旅吧!下载CefFlashBrowser,让那些经典的数字记忆重新焕发生机。

【免费下载链接】CefFlashBrowserFlash浏览器 / Flash Browser项目地址: https://gitcode.com/gh_mirrors/ce/CefFlashBrowser

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1022149/

相关文章:

  • 5步掌握原神AI自动化神器:BetterGI终极指南,智能解放你的游戏时间
  • CC Switch 完全指南:让 AI 编程工具无缝切换任意模型
  • 小红书内容下载神器:XHS-Downloader让你轻松保存无水印作品
  • Spring Cloud Config Server 从入门到生产:微服务配置中心核心原理与最佳实践
  • 2026赤峰市黄金回收白银回收铂金回收彩金回收TOP5权威榜单:正规靠谱门店实地考察,高性价比首选+联系方式推荐 - 前途无量YY
  • 基于FPGA的开源100G网卡Corundum:从架构解析到实战部署指南
  • 单科英语很差,会影响大学大数据专业学习吗?
  • 2026崇左市黄金回收白银回收铂金回收彩金回收TOP5权威榜单:正规靠谱门店实地考察,高性价比首选+联系方式推荐 - 前途无量YY
  • 2025程序员AI编程工具实操指南:从补全到Agent的8款工具深度对比
  • 企业级智能问数系统:从架构设计到工程落地的全链路实践
  • 武汉武昌区南湖、建安街闲置老酒处置,金锐名酒当场结算上门回收茅台洋酒13114354734 - GrowthUME
  • 告别“玄学”调试:FMD FT61F14x实战中I/O、中断与睡眠模式的避坑指南
  • 星火大赛实战复盘:我在调试Apollo区域限速规则时踩过的那些‘坑’
  • 校园品牌赛事全流程策划指南:从定位到落地的实战解析
  • 如何免费解锁WeMod Pro高级功能:终极WeMod增强工具使用指南
  • NVIDIA Profile Inspector终极指南:5个高级技巧解决游戏卡顿和性能瓶颈
  • AI 工具的 PMF 验证:从技术原型到市场匹配的量化决策
  • STM32 AI Model Zoo:一站式边缘AI模型部署与优化实战指南
  • 从数据管道到微服务:掌握现代系统集成中的“缝合”艺术
  • 32GB内存+1TB SSD+2TB HDD的CentOS 7高效分区与优化指南
  • 2026滁州市黄金回收白银回收铂金回收彩金回收TOP5权威榜单:正规靠谱门店实地考察,高性价比首选+联系方式推荐 - 前途无量YY
  • 高效跨平台资源下载神器:res-downloader终极指南
  • 谷歌广告扣费标准是什么?带你弄懂CPC和CPM的区别
  • Transformer作者年龄、Cohere开源真相与大模型参数量级辨析
  • .武汉武昌区中北路、楚秀园存酒出手,金锐名酒免费上门估价回收各类酒水13114354734 - GrowthUME
  • 【课程设计/毕业设计】基于 SpringBoot 的尿毒症患者健康管理系统设计与实现 面向尿毒症患者的健康监测与管理系统设计与开发【附源码、数据库、万字文档】
  • 2026达州市黄金回收白银回收铂金回收彩金回收TOP5权威榜单:正规靠谱门店实地考察,高性价比首选+联系方式推荐 - 前途无量YY
  • 2026年6月浮子流量计品牌好评榜:国产头部阵营技术与场景适配性深度解析 - 仪表品牌排行榜
  • 2180亿参数MoE模型开源实测:企业级可部署性与推理成本精算
  • 2024年iOS越狱深度解析:技术原理、安全实践与高级应用